Home Categories Lottery Fake Facebook Lottery Website - fblottery.org 0 0 193 1 7y ago 2018-09-10T05:03:12-05:00 7y ago 2018-09-11T05:11:13-05:00 Online Threat Alerts The website, fblottery.org, is a fake created by lottery scammers. The fake website tricks potential victims into visiting it by claiming they are winners in the "Facebook International Lottery," which doesn't exist. Once on the website, potential victims will be asked to contact a certain individual in order to collect their so-called winnings, but if they do, they will be asked to send money. If the money is sent, the lottery scammers or thieves will take it and disappear.
